需要注意的事项
借出您的加密货币可能存在风险。在存入加密货币之前,请确保您进行充分的研究。不要借出超过您愿意承受损失的金额。检查他们的借贷实践、用户评价以及他们如何保障您的加密货币安全。

- What risk tradeoffs should I consider when lending ACH, including lockups, insolvency risk, and rate volatility?
- Lending ACH entails several risk-reward tradeoffs. Lockup periods affect liquidity, with longer commitments typically offering higher yields but reducing immediate access to funds. Platform insolvency risk remains a key concern, especially in custodial or partially over-collateralized ecosystems; even with ACH’s presence on Ethereum and BSC, lenders should assess the platform’s insurance and reserve mechanisms. Smart contract risk persists for DeFi integrations, as vulnerabilities can lead to partial or total loss. ACH’s current context shows a modest price of around 0.00634 USD, with a 24-hour gain of ~5.2% and a high circulating supply of ~4.94 billion ACH against a max supply of 10 billion, which can influence rate volatility. When evaluating risk vs reward, compare historical ACH lending rates on various platforms, examine platform-level governance and audit history, and consider the potential for rate swings driven by liquidity shifts and market sentiment. Diversify across platforms and avoid over-concentration in a single venue to mitigate platform-specific risk.
- How is ACH lending yield generated, and what are the details of fixed vs variable rates and compounding frequency?
- ACH lending yields arise from multiple mechanisms across centralized and DeFi layers. On centralized platforms, institutions may lend ACH through custodial pools, with interest carved from borrower payments and cross-collateralized assets. In DeFi, ACH can be deployed via protocols that enable rehypothecation or collateral reuse, potentially increasing yield but adding risk. Institutional lending channels may offer more stable rates, while DeFi protocols often expose lenders to variable rates driven by supply-demand dynamics and liquidity depth. ACH’s current market metrics — price ≈ 0.00634 USD, 24h price change +5.20%, circulating supply ~4.943B of 10B max — indicate a liquidity-rich environment that can influence rate levels and volatility. Yield is typically quoted as annual percentage yield (APY) with potential compounding frequencies ranging from daily to monthly, depending on the platform. Lenders should review the specific platform’s rate model to confirm whether ACH yields are fixed or variable, how frequently compounding occurs, and whether any withdrawal fees or blackout periods apply during rate accrual.
